    Abstract: The present invention relates to a multi-functional hyperbaric oxygen device that integrates hyperbaric oxygen therapy unit, light therapy unit, temperature regulation unit, and a remote mind-body synergy system for chronic disease recovery, physiological and psychological health improvement, and comprehensive health management. The multi-functional hyperbaric oxygen device allows users to receive personalized, data-driven therapies, adjusting oxygen levels, light wavelengths, and temperature settings based on real-time physiological and psychological monitoring. The multi-functional hyperbaric oxygen device enables users to conduct therapy sessions from the comfort of their home, thereby minimizing the need for frequent visits to specialized medical centers, and improving accessibility for those with mobility challenges.
